Daniel R. Higdon, 71, of Vinton, passed away peacefully Sunday, October 5, 2025. A private graveside service will be held. Celebration of Life will be 2:00 to 5:00 p.m., Tuesday, October 14, 2025, at the Vinton American Legion Hall, 105 N R Avenue, Vinton. Van Steenhuyse-Teahen Funeral Home has Daniel and his family in their care.

Daniel was born June 1, 1954, in Vinton, the son of Larry and Marlys (Grimm) Higdon. He attended school in Garrison and Vinton, graduating from Washington High School in 1972. Daniel proudly served in the United States Navy from 1973-1977. He was united in marriage to Terri Hendryx and they later divorced. Together they had two sons, Ryan and Anthony. On May 1, 2002, he married Barbara (Winter) Rommann. Together, they spent more than 30 wonderful years together, including 23 as husband and wife. Daniel was employed by Benton County Secondary Roads for over 36 years, initially as a mechanic and then promoted to shop foreman. He retired in 2016.

Dan had a deep love for his family, which was always at the heart of everything he did. A lifelong enthusiast of cars and racing, he found joy both behind the wheel and in the garage, often sharing his passion with those around him. Whether teaching someone how to fix an engine or offering guidance in everyday life, he was a patient and generous teacher, always willing to lend his time and knowledge with kindness and care. He made everything look easy with a quiet strength and a ready smile. He enjoyed gardening and took pride in canning the fruits of his labor. Some of his favorite moments were spent at the shop with family and friends.

Left to cherish Daniel's memory are his wife, Barbara Higdon of Vinton; sons: Ryan Higdon of Vinton, Anthony Higdon of Vinton, and Matt Rommann of Cedar Rapids; daughters: Nichole (Ben) Monat of Cedar Falls, and Laura (Matt) Mourlam of Walker; grandchildren: Kylee, Riley, and Kinley Higdon; Venna, Kason, and Nicala Higdon; Gabe and Isabella Monat; and Allison and Emily Mourlam; sisters: Nancy (William) Guyer of Pleasant Hill, and Sue (Rick) Erickson of Vinton; and several nieces and nephews.

He was preceded in death by his parents; and wife, Victoria Harden.
